Target and Background Separation in Hyperspectral Imagery for Automatic Target Detection

Ahmad W. Bitar, Loong-Fah Cheong, Jean Philippe Ovarlez

Abstract

In this paper, we propose a method for separating known targets of interests from the background in hyperspectral imagery. More precisely, we regard the given hyperspectral image (HSI) as being made up of the sum of low-rank background HSI and a sparse target HSI that contains the known targets based on a pre-learned target dictionary specified by the user. Based on the proposed method, two strategies are outlined and evaluated independently to realize the target detection on both synthetic and real experiments.
